Allspring’s Miletti: Jackson Hole Poses Greater Risk Than Nvidia

Investor Caution as Key Events Approach

Allspring Global Investments’ Ann Miletti has highlighted that Wall Street faces significant challenges next week, not only with Nvidia Corp.’s earnings release but particularly with the upcoming Jackson Hole economic symposium. This annual event, hosted by the Federal Reserve Bank of Kansas City and headlined by Fed Chairman Kevin Warsh on August 28, is anticipated to stir discussions around monetary policy that could have wider market implications. Miletti emphasized the importance of focusing on controllable factors in investing, particularly by assessing companies through a bottom-up approach. This mindset is essential as investors grapple with the dual pressures of corporate earnings and economic policy fluctuations.

Rising Borrowing Costs and Market Reactions

Miletti pointed out a notable shift in corporate borrowing costs, which have risen from below 5% at the beginning of the year to above 5.5%. Although these levels are not historically drastic, the speed of the increase carries implications for companies reliant on capital expenditure. This situation is critical, as companies will need to adapt to a more expensive borrowing environment to maintain operational stability. Moreover, the turbulence in bonds is yet another concern, with 30-year Treasury yields having recently spiked to over 5.3%. Following a key intervention by Treasury Secretary Scott Bessent—who announced a doubling of a planned debt buyback to $4 billion—there was a momentary surge in market optimism. However, this did not translate into sustained relief for the markets, further emphasizing the prevailing uncertainties.

Sector Preferences Amidst Market Volatility

Given these challenges, Miletti has expressed a willingness to see further corrections in equities following the market pullback in July. She believes that such corrections could stabilize the market for the remainder of the year. Her investment focus currently leans towards healthcare and small-cap industrials. Despite healthcare stocks underperforming recently, there are early signs of a rotation as investors begin to recognize the potential for AI-driven innovations within the sector. Frequently Asked Questions

Why is the Jackson Hole symposium important?

The Jackson Hole symposium is an annual event that brings together central bankers, policymakers, academics, and financial market participants to discuss economic issues and monetary policy, which can significantly influence global financial markets.

How do rising borrowing costs in the U.S. affect Indian markets?

Rising borrowing costs in the U.S. may lead to tighter financial conditions globally. This can impact capital flows, currency exchange rates, and investment strategies in Indian markets, especially in sectors sensitive to interest rates.

What sectors are currently attracting investment interest according to Ann Miletti?

Miletti has expressed a preference for healthcare and small-cap industrials, which she believes can benefit from advancements in AI and the ongoing demand for innovation in these fields.
